On February 4, the UK's FTSE 100 index is expected to open higher, with futures up 0.1%. Shell has sold a 20% stake in its Orca project to Kuwait Foreign Petroleum Exploration Company. Glencore suspended nearly $1 billion in investments at Horne Smelter due to regulatory issues. British unemployment is projected to rise to its highest since 2015. The UK government is promoting advanced nuclear reactor development. Oil prices increased amid geopolitical tensions, while gold prices rose on safe-haven demand. The FTSE 100 experienced a pullback from record highs ahead of the Bank of England's policy meeting.
